Litigation is the formal process of resolving disputes through the judicial system. It involves parties submitting claims, exchanging evidence, and presenting their cases before a judge or jury. This process typically includes filing pleadings, discovery, trial proceedings, and post-trial actions. Litigation is often the final avenue when negotiations fail, providing a structured environment for resolving complex issues and enforcing legal rights.

In the litigation process, each party has the opportunity to present their case, challenge evidence, and seek a judgment in their favor. Pleadings set the stage by outlining claims and defenses, while discovery allows both sides to gather essential information. Court trials involve presenting evidence and witnesses, culminating in a verdict or ruling. Knowledge of these stages helps clients understand what to expect and how to prepare. Proper legal guidance ensures your rights are protected, and your case is presented effectively throughout each phase.

Core elements of litigation include pleadings, discovery, trial, and settlement discussions. These components work together to facilitate the resolution of disputes. Pleadings establish the issues, discovery uncovers evidence, and trial presents the case to the judge or jury. Throughout this process, parties may negotiate settlements to avoid lengthy trials, saving resources and reducing uncertainty while still pursuing their legal objectives.

Effective litigation hinges on understanding and managing these key components. Pleadings involve formal documents that define the scope of the case; discovery provides the factual basis through evidence exchange; and trial involves presenting arguments and evidence before a finder of fact. Settlement discussions are ongoing throughout, allowing parties to resolve issues amicably when possible. Key Legal Terms in Litigation

Understanding important legal terminology helps clients navigate the litigation process more effectively. Terms like pleadings, discovery, motions, verdict, and judgment refer to specific steps and actions within courtroom proceedings. Familiarity with these concepts enables clients to communicate clearly with legal counsel, participate actively in their case, and understand the progress of their dispute.

Pleadings

Pleadings are formal written documents submitted at the start of a lawsuit. They include complaints, answers, and counterclaims, outlining each party’s claims and defenses. Properly prepared pleadings set the foundation for the case and influence subsequent legal proceedings by clearly defining the issues in dispute.

Motion

A motion is a formal request made to the court to make a ruling or take action on a specific issue, such as dismissing a case or admitting evidence. Motions are filed at various stages of litigation and can significantly impact the progress and outcome of the case by addressing procedural or substantive matters.

Discovery

Discovery is the pre-trial phase where both sides exchange relevant information, including documents, depositions, and interrogatories. This process helps clarify each party’s case, identify strengths and weaknesses, and lays the groundwork for negotiations or trial preparation.

Verdict

A verdict is the formal decision made by a judge or jury at the end of a trial. It determines which party prevails based on the evidence and legal arguments presented. The verdict becomes the basis for the court’s final judgment and resolution of the dispute.

The duration of a litigation case varies widely depending on its complexity, court schedules, and procedural factors. Simple matters might conclude within a few months, especially if settled early, while more complex disputes involving extensive evidence or high stakes can take several years to resolve, including appeals. Proper case preparation, legal strategy, and cooperation between parties influence timing. Consulting with your attorney provides a realistic timeline tailored to your specific case, helping you plan accordingly and understand what to expect as your case proceeds through the legal system.
